Women’s Fencing Clinches Eighth-Place Finish at NCAA Championships

UNIVERSITY PARK, Pa. – The University of Pennsylvania women's fencing team finished the National Collegiate Athletic Association (NCAA) Fencing Championships on Sunday afternoon at Penn State University.
 
Penn ended the four-day tournament in eighth place off the combined performances from the men's and women's teams.
 
Sophomore Victoria Kuznetsov led the charge for the Quakers after the final day of the championships, sitting 13th in the epee field off an 11-for-23 outing. Senior Sabrina Cho and Katina Proestakis Ortiz finished in the top 24 in foil, with Cho holding 14th (10-23) and Proestakis Ortiz landing 22nd (6-23). In the saber field, Leah Blum finished in 21st, ending the tournament 7-for-22.
